Breakfast and Morning Delights

The morning offerings are a highlight of the Blue Bottle Coffee food menu, perfect for starting your day or enjoying a mid-morning treat alongside your favorite brew. Pastries are a cornerstone, and you’ll often find a selection of flaky croissants, both plain and filled. The plain croissant, baked to golden perfection, offers a symphony of buttery flavors and delicate layers. A chocolate croissant is a decadent choice that will pair exquisitely with a bold espresso. The blueberry muffin, often boasting a moist crumb and burst of juicy blueberries, is another popular choice. It’s slightly sweet but not overly so, making it an ideal companion for a lighter, more floral coffee. Scones, often available in seasonal flavors such as pumpkin or cranberry orange, provide a slightly denser and more substantial option. These are best enjoyed with a dollop of clotted cream or jam and a cup of Blue Bottle’s single-origin pour-over.

If you’re looking for something a bit more substantial, some locations offer yogurt parfaits or bowls. These typically feature creamy Greek yogurt layered with granola, fresh fruit, and a drizzle of honey. It’s a healthy and satisfying option that pairs well with a brighter, more acidic coffee. You might find breakfast sandwiches or toasts on the menu as well. Think artisanal bread topped with avocado, poached eggs, and a sprinkle of sea salt or a breakfast sandwich featuring a flavorful sausage, melted cheese, and a perfectly cooked egg. These savory options provide a welcome contrast to the sweeter pastries and pair well with a stronger coffee, such as a cappuccino.

Coffee and Food Pairings

The true magic of the Blue Bottle Coffee food menu lies in the art of pairing. Matching the right coffee with the right food can elevate the entire experience, creating a symphony of flavors that tantalize the taste buds.

For example, the rich chocolate notes of the Bella Donovan blend pair beautifully with the buttery sweetness of a croissant. The coffee’s dark chocolate and berry undertones complement the pastry’s richness, creating a harmonious balance. A lighter coffee, like the bright and citrusy Hayes Valley Espresso, pairs well with avocado toast. The espresso’s acidity cuts through the richness of the avocado, creating a refreshing and balanced flavor profile.

If you’re indulging in a decadent chocolate cake, consider pairing it with a bold and intense espresso. The espresso’s bitterness will help to balance the cake’s sweetness, creating a satisfying and decadent treat. A lighter, more floral coffee, such as a single-origin pour-over, pairs well with a fruit tart. The coffee’s delicate flavors will enhance the fruit’s natural sweetness, creating a refreshing and flavorful experience.
